Question:

Find the first five terms of the sequence in which the nthn^{\text{th}} term is given by

(A) tn=3n4t_n = 3n - 4, (B) tn=25nt_n = 2 - 5n, and (C) tn=n22n+3t_n = n^2 - 2n + 3, for n1n \geq 1.                       [Page No. 179]

(A) tn=3n4t_n = 3n - 4:

t1=3(1)4=1t_1 = 3(1) - 4 = -1

t2=3(2)4=2t_2 = 3(2) - 4 = 2

t3=3(3)4=5t_3 = 3(3) - 4 = 5

t4=3(4)4=8t_4 = 3(4) - 4 = 8

t5=3(5)4=11t_5 = 3(5) - 4 = 11

First five terms: -1, 2, 5, 8, 11

(B) tn=25nt_n = 2 - 5n

t1=25=3t_1 = 2 - 5 = -3

t2=210=8t_2 = 2 - 10 = -8

t3=215=13t_3 = 2 - 15 = -13

t4=220=18t_4 = 2 - 20 = -18

t5=225=23t_5 = 2 - 25 = -23

First five terms: -3, -8, -13, -18, -23

(C) tn=n22n+3t_n = n^2 - 2n + 3:

t1=12+3=2t_1 = 1 - 2 + 3 = 2

t2=44+3=3t_2 = 4 - 4 + 3 = 3

t3=96+3=6t_3 = 9 - 6 + 3 = 6

t4=168+3=11t_4 = 16 - 8 + 3 = 11

t5=2510+3=18t_5 = 25 - 10 + 3 = 18

First five terms: 2, 3, 6, 11, 18
